Zurück   Flashforum > Flash > ActionScript > ActionScript 1

Antwort
 
LinkBack Themen-Optionen Ansicht
Alt 30-07-2003, 20:12   #1 (permalink)
Neuer User
 
Registriert seit: Jul 2003
Beiträge: 5
Question wie stope ich das?

HI!
ich habe ein coolens actionscript gefunden für nen coolen text effekt...aber am ende davon hört es nicht auf sondern macht weiter...wie kann ich Stop da einbinden?

Scene 1
actions for frame 4645
ifFrameLoaded (4645) {
stop();
getURL("http://www.usa-clan.de/usa.htm");
}
actions for frame 1
ifFrameLoaded (1) {
}
mcLetterMaker
actions for frame 4645
ifFrameLoaded (4645) {
stop();
getURL("http://www.usa-clan.de/usa.htm");
}
mcLetterMaker
actions for frame 5
n = 15;
while (Number(n)>0) {
duplicateMovieClip("/dummy", "dummy" add n, n);
tellTarget ("/dummy" add n) {
gotoAndStop(random(15));
}
n = n-1;
}
duplicateMovieClip("/mask", mask1, 25);
stop();
actions for frame 4645
ifFrameLoaded (4645) {
stop();
getURL("http://www.usa-clan.de/usa.htm");
}
Dummy, <dummy>
actions for frame 4645
ifFrameLoaded (4645) {
stop();
getURL("http://www.usa-clan.de/usa.htm");
}
Dummy, <dummy>
Symbol Definition(s)
mcLetterMaker
mcCaption
actions for mcCaption
onClipEvent(load) {
_visible = false;
}
mcScripter, <mcScripter>
actions for mcScripter
onClipEvent(load) {
function MakeMessage(num) {
finalx = 275-((message[num].length-1)*10/2);
finaly = ypos;
myLetter = new Array();
for (x = 0; x < message[num].length; x++) {
attachMovie("myLetter","myLetter"+x,x);
myLetter[x] = eval("myLetter"+x);
myLetter[x].mcLetter.txtLetter = message[num].substr(x,1);
myLetter[x].mcLetter.finalx = finalx + x * 10;
myLetter[x].mcLetter.finaly = finaly;
myLetter[x].mcLetter.duration = duration;
myLetter[x]._x = finalx + x * 10;
myLetter[x]._y = finaly;
}
}
MakeMessage(0);
no = 0;
}
onClipEvent(enterFrame) {
finished = true;
for (x = 0; x < message[no].length; x++) {
if (!myLetter[x].mcLetter.finished) {
finished = false;
}
}
if (finished) {
w = random(100);
if (w < 25) {
loop++;
}
if (loop > duration) {
for (x = 0; x < message[no].length; x++) {
myLetter[x].removeMovieClip();
}
no++;
if (no == message.length) {
no = 0;
}
MakeMessage(no);
loop=0;
}
}
}
Dummy
actions for frame 1
stop();
Cube
Cube
Cube
Randomizer
mcCaption
Flying Text
Effect 2, (Arial, 8 pts)
mcScripter
Cube
Randomizer
actions for frame 1
me = getProperty("..", _target);
h_direct = random(20)-random(20);
v_direct = random(20)-random(20);
setProperty(me, _x, random(800));
setProperty(me, _y, random(600));
size = Number(random(75))+50;
setProperty(me, _xscale, size);
setProperty(me, _yscale, size);
setProperty(me, _alpha, Number(random(1))+35);
actions for frame 2
my_x = getProperty(me, _x);
my_y = getProperty(me, _y);
setProperty(me, _x, Number(my_x)+Number(h_direct));
setProperty(me, _y, Number(my_y)+Number(v_direct));
my_x = getProperty(me, _x);
my_y = getProperty(me, _y);
if (Number(my_x)>800) {
setProperty(me, _x, 0);
}
if (Number(my_x)<0) {
setProperty(me, _x, 800);
}
if (Number(my_y)>600) {
setProperty(me, _y, 0);
}
if (Number(my_y)<0) {
setProperty(me, _y, 600);
}
actions for frame 3
gotoAndPlay(2);
yoshi4235 ist offline   Mit Zitat antworten
Alt 30-07-2003, 20:30   #2 (permalink)
Das Bin Ich
 
Benutzerbild von vincik
 
Registriert seit: Jul 2003
Ort: Basel
Beiträge: 157
Lightbulb

Stelle die Datei, biite als .fla beriet! Dann ist es übersichtlicher!


Grüsse: Vincent
vincik ist offline   Mit Zitat antworten
Alt 30-07-2003, 20:33   #3 (permalink)
Flashworker
 
Benutzerbild von sebastian
 
Registriert seit: Nov 2001
Ort: Wiesbaden
Beiträge: 10.945
ui, sieht ja nicht gerade nach flash mx scripting aus
und auch [as] tags können sehr viel zur übersicht beitragen..
sebastian ist offline   Mit Zitat antworten
Alt 30-07-2003, 20:36   #4 (permalink)
Das Bin Ich
 
Benutzerbild von vincik
 
Registriert seit: Jul 2003
Ort: Basel
Beiträge: 157
Lightbulb

geanu! teile dein script in textdatein und benne sie am schluss mit .as !!! Stelle nahher die datei als .zip zum download beriet! Danke!
vincik ist offline   Mit Zitat antworten
Alt 30-07-2003, 20:39   #5 (permalink)
Flashworker
 
Benutzerbild von sebastian
 
Registriert seit: Nov 2001
Ort: Wiesbaden
Beiträge: 10.945
verstehe ned was das bringen soll, aber egal
meinte [as] tags damit der code formatiert wird.

aber back to topic
sebastian ist offline   Mit Zitat antworten
Alt 30-07-2003, 22:54   #6 (permalink)
Neuer User
 
Registriert seit: Jul 2003
Beiträge: 5
jo sorry merke selber gerade wie unübersichtlich das ist
also...ich möchte das alles abgespielt wird bis zu dem Satz : Made By Erazor und dass genau dann das video gestoppt wird...acha und nochwas...wie kann man die geschwindigkeit der Quadrate bestimmen?
thx
yoshi4235 ist offline   Mit Zitat antworten
Alt 30-07-2003, 23:49   #7 (permalink)
Neuer User
 
Registriert seit: Jul 2003
Beiträge: 5
...hier der anhang
yoshi4235 ist offline   Mit Zitat antworten
Alt 30-07-2003, 23:57   #8 (permalink)
Neuer User
 
Registriert seit: Jul 2003
Beiträge: 5
hier die datei
yoshi4235 ist offline   Mit Zitat antworten
Alt 31-07-2003, 00:15   #9 (permalink)
Neuer User
 
Registriert seit: Jul 2003
Beiträge: 5
Unhappy

hmmm irgend wie geht der anhang nich...
oder sehe ich ihn nur nicht^^?
yoshi4235 ist offline   Mit Zitat antworten
Antwort

Lesezeichen

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ks sind an
Pingbacks sind an
Refbacks sind an



Alle Zeitangaben in WEZ +1. Es ist jetzt 15:17 Uhr.

Domains, Webhosting & Vserver von Host Europe
Unterstützt das Flashforum!
Adobe User Group


Copyright ©1999 – 2012 Marc Thiele